Back in the days when we did paste-up, designers would put tissue paper over a completed paste-up board. Then on the tissue paper, the designer would write various instructions for the printerincluding color instructions for art on the board. For some reason, my editor at the time, as a joke, used a green colored pencil to color a person's lips on a black-and-white photo. He either thought the press wouldn't take him seriously, or that the designer would change the tissue. Didn't happen. Yep, when the magazine printed, the person in the black-and-white photo had very ugly green lips.
